A person can download not only the software but also the source code. It is the core purpose of a copyleft license to promote the free sharing of an asset, in this case, a 3D modeling program. While copyright is a term often used to protect an asset from being taken, plagiarized, or redistributed by a third party, copyleft is in fact, the complete opposite. It is considered as a copyleft license, which is not a term that is used often as copyright is more commonly used. The GNU GPL (General public license) is a license specific to the distribution of computer software. A new approach was required and so Roosendaal decided to take the nonprofit approach and found the Blender Foundation in May 2002.Ī crowdfunding effort in July of that year allowed the Blender Foundation to require the software from the NaN investors and promote it under the GNU General Public License. The main focus was to ensure that Blender 3D had a future. They would allow free download of the core software, but you would require to purchase product keys to access the more premium features.įast forward to 2002 and NaN would fold due in part to investment issues. NaN would use a distribution model not unlike what we see from many companies today. When NeoGeo folded Roosendaal would found NaN (Not a Number technology) in 1998, where the software itself became the focal point of the company. It was simply a tool being developed to help alleviate workflow issues within the company. It was launched as an official software a year later in January 1995.Īt this point, though it was not free or open-source. The first mention of Blender as a source file goes back to 2nd January 1994. It was initially created as an in-house tool for a company called NeoGeo by Ton Roosendaal. The early history of Blender is a rocky one, to say the least, but was pivotal in not only what Blender has become but also how it is distributed.
